A large ceramic bowl by French artist Paul Quéré (1931–1993), stamped La Po(é)terie to the base and decorated with an expressive abstract composition of earthy colour and fragmented geometric forms. Across the broad interior, ochre, olive, moss green, rust, cobalt and charcoal shapes move across a pale, speckled ground. Fine dark lines divide the surface almost like a drawing, while shifts between matte, granular and softly glazed areas give the bowl a wonderfully tactile quality. The effect feels less like decoration applied to a vessel and more like a painting translated into clay. At nearly 30 cm across, the bowl has a strong sculptural presence. Its generous scale allows Quéré’s abstract language to unfold fully, with the irregularity of the surface, hand-worked details and subtle glaze variations giving the piece a distinctly individual character. Quéré was a French painter, ceramicist and poet whose practice moved freely between clay, colour and abstraction. Before establishing La Po(é)terie in Brittany, he spent much of his career in Provence and was connected to the postwar ceramic scene in Vallauris, where works from his Atelier Le Minotaure are documented from the 1960s. His ceramics often sit somewhere between functional object and artwork, using the vessel as a surface for gesture, line and colour. This bowl is a particularly vivid example of that approach — expressive, tactile and completely at ease as a standalone object.
